首页> 中文学位 >基于遗传算法的分布式异构数据库的查询方法优化
【6h】

基于遗传算法的分布式异构数据库的查询方法优化

代理获取

目录

文摘

英文文摘

第一章绪论

第二章异构数据库

2.1异构数据库的相关概念

2.1.1数据库系统(Database System)

2.1.2数据库系统特点及其异构性

2.1.3数据库系统分类

2.2异构数据库的研究现状

2.2.1异构数据库互联

2.2.2 SAG和DRDA

2.2.3 ODBC

2.2.4利用信关互联

第三章一种基于位、值结构树型编码的遗传算法

3.1遗传算法的简介

3.2遗传算法的描述

3.2.1遗传算法的概念

3.2.2遗传算法的求解步骤

3.2.3遗传算法的特点

3.2.4全局优化

3.2.5隐含并行性

3.3基于位、值结构树型编码的遗传算法

3.3.1概述

3.3.2基于位、值结构树型编码

3.3.3遗传算子

3.3.4基于位、值结构树型遗传编码的遗传算法(PVTGA)

第四章基于位、值结构树型编码遗传算法的分布式数据库的查询优化

4.1集中式查询优化

4.1.1逻辑优化的一般策略

4.1.2关系代数的优化

4.1.3关系代数表达式的优化算法

4.2半联接查询优化

4.3查询优化策略

4.4数据库字典

4.4.1全局数据字典

4.4.2动态的辅助编码字典

4.5分布式数据库查询的遗传优化

4.5.1位、值结构的内容

4.5.2赋值

4.5.3遗传优化

4.5.4转化

4.6分布式数据库查询执行计划的代价模型

4.6.1通信网络及费用模型

4.6.2结果关系大小的估算

4.6.3半联接结果的估算

4.6.4联接结果大小的估算

4.7适应度函数的估算

4.7.1传输代价

4.7.2查询代价

4.8优化程序

4.9复杂情况的遗传查询优化

4.9.1全局数据字典

4.9.2查询分解和辅助编码字典

4.9.3优化遗传编码

4.9.4遗传算子

4.9.5遗传算法进行查询优化算法

4.10实验研究

4.10.1前提

4.10.2实验设计

4.10.3实验结果

4.11结论

4.12发展与展望

参考文献

致谢

展开▼

摘要

针对分布式异构数据库查询优化的特点,普通的遗传算法不能直接用于查询优化,需要对遗传算法进行改进.该文提出了基于位、值结构树型编码的遗传算法,并且构造了相应的遗传算子.这种改进的算法不仅具有遗传算法的自身优点,而且还含有半连接查询等一些常规优化算法的机制.在测试实验中,改进的遗传算法对分布式异构数据库的查询进行优化时取得了较好的效果,优化后的查询代价大大的降低了.该文最后对提出的优化算法与普通的优化算法进行了比较,实验结果表明在表数大于6时,该优化算法的效果明显优于一般的优化算法.

著录项

  • 作者

    芦金石;

  • 作者单位

    大连工业大学;

    大连轻工业学院;

  • 授予单位 大连工业大学;大连轻工业学院;
  • 学科 机械设计及理论
  • 授予学位 硕士
  • 导师姓名 李红星;
  • 年度 2003
  • 页码
  • 总页数
  • 原文格式 PDF
  • 正文语种 中文
  • 中图分类 TP311.13;
  • 关键词

    分布式异构数据库; 遗传算法; 查询优化;

相似文献

  • 中文文献
  • 外文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号